For those of you with hEDS + OI who write for work - what the fuckkkk kind of set up do u have

I’m trying to advocate for accommodations but I cannot for the life of me even identify a set up that would work

So far there’s this one YouTuber who uses the libernovo omni chair and did his own carpentry on a standing desk to make the keyboard tilt forward & he uses tilting monitor arms so he can work at computer in reclined position

I am not a carpenter and even my OT can’t figure out wtf would be ergonomic and also support blood flow to brain.

Bed set ups?? Floor set ups? Reclining @ desk set ups??? Helppp

I’m poor. So, for the longest time I just used a wedge pillow on my bed and adjusted pillows around as needed. I then saved up for a basic as possible bed frame that raises just the back, couldn’t afford the feet too. Laptop on lap or pillow, whatever is more comfortable. Adjust legs how needed.

i write on a device called Freewrite Traveler, it’s an extremely small and light writers laptop with no LED screen, (just e-ink like a kindle screen). when i am in flares and want to write i lay on my bed with my legs elevated by a pillow and put a smaller pillow on my chest so the laptop can rest on that. it can sometimes be a bit uncomfortable for my neck and i prob couldn’t do it all day long but that’s how i write in a flare.

Are you wearing strong compression and doing salt+hydration?

I have a normal writing setup, just ergonomic. I don't like to recline too much because it makes me way too deconditioned, and sitting up at least keeps my core engaged. I have an ergonomic desk chair, an ergonomic mouse, a tiny keyboard to keep arm strain to a minimum, and an ergonomic wrist pad.

i don’t write for work, just fun, but i use a split keyboard to reduce muscle tension and i recline. instead of a couch i have another mattress which is my daybed where i have a firm shaped foam pillow i recline on. it helps reduce coat hanger pain. my monitor is mounted on an arm that’s attached to an over bed table so i can move it back and forth. ideally this setup could work with a proper recliner too perhaps. it sounds like getting your feet up off the ground or at least level with the rest of you would help a lot.
